  • AltStore is a third-party app store for iOS devices that allows users to install applications that are not available on Apple's App Store. It is primarily appealing because it works without the need for jailbreaking the device, making it more accessible and less risky for users who want to try out apps that Apple might not have approved. AltStore uses a clever workaround by leveraging a developer feature in iOS that allows users to sideload apps using their Apple ID. This method is seen as safer and less intrusive than traditional jailbreaking methods. Furthermore, AltStore supports a range of applications, including emulators and apps that offer expanded features when compared to standard App Store offerings.

Why this product is good

  • Koding is a cloud-based development environment that allows developers to work collaboratively on projects without needing to set up complex local development environments. It provides features like collaboration tools, virtual machines, and a variety of developer-friendly tools and integrations, which can enhance productivity and streamline workflow.
